After the huge shocker from the Elimination Chamber event last Saturday, WWE shocked entire world once again on RAW last Monday when Rhea Ripley shockingly dropped the Women’s World Championship to Iyo Sky on the main event of the show. It was something that nobody saw coming.

A large number of fans were already quite happy with Bianca Belair winning the women’s Elimination Chamber and the long time request for the dream match between Rhea Ripley and Bianca Belair looked almost set and that was also at a stage like WrestleMania. But after the shocking title change on RAW, the scenario completely changed.

Rhea Ripley Extremely Disappointed With Her Title Drop on RAW And Blames Only Herself For It

The decision may have shocked the entire world and Triple H also received massive praise for this shocker but it also angered some fans as the potential dream match looks to have been done for now. Ripley, after loss, expressed her disappointment while speaking on a “Digital Exclusive” following the RAW last Monday. Here are glimpses of what she said;

“How am I feeling? How am I feeling? I’m pissed off. I’m mad, I’m furious. I’m everything. Every single angry feeling, I am feeling. But the thing is, I can’t get mad at IYO. I can’t fully be mad at Bianca. I’m more disappointed and mad at myself because I should have known better. I should have known not to take my eye off the ball. I’ve been through this crap with Liv Morgan.

“I’ve been through all this with Dom, I’ve been through it with Judgment Day, and I still cannot learn. I cannot learn to think for myself, and I cannot learn to keep my eye on the ball, and I cannot learn that friends are not real. Friends are not real. I know what IYO SKY is capable of. I knew that I had never beaten her before. I knew all these things, and I was still dumb enough to think that I could go out there and take everything on, like I’m just unstoppable or something.”

The one on one dream match may not look possible anymore but there are possibilities of a huge triple threat match where the new World Champion Iyo Sky would defend the title against both Rhea Ripley and Bianca Belair. This would also be an excellent attraction for WrestleMania 41 and would potentially leave a possibility of future dream math between Ripley and Belair.
